Wear This Smart Bra And It Will Detect If Patient Suffers From Breast Cancer Within One Minute

A smart bra designed to detect breast cancer early is undergoing hospital trials. If successful, it could be available for Rs 5,000 within a year, pioneering a new approach in healthcare technology.

Breast cancer is becoming a big issue for women. But now, there's hope for a solution. A student from IIT Kanpur created a smart bra to find breast cancer early. It could help a lot of women.

Advertisement

As per the report, guided by Prof. Amitabh Bandopadhyay from the Department of Biosciences and Bioengineering, researcher Shreya Nayar has developed this smart bra. Shreya thinks that breast cancer is spreading fast because people don't find out they have it early enough.

This smart bra works amazingly. It has a special sensor that quickly notices any changes in the breast. If it finds early signs of breast cancer, the sensor sends an alert right away. This helps women find the disease very early and get treatment. Shreya says the prototype of this smart bra is done, and they are testing it with patients.

You only need to wear this bra for one minute each day. It connects to a mobile phone and collects all the data. If the sensor finds anything unusual, it sends a message to the mobile phone and tells the woman to see a doctor.

They are testing this smart bra in hospitals now. If it works well, it might be in stores in a year. It will cost about Rs 5,000. Scientists say there isn't anything like it out there right now.
